Amazon EventBridgeから起動したLambdaにパラメータを渡す
EventBridgeでスケジュール起動するLambdaに、イベントルールごとの固定パラメータを渡す方法です。
まずは呼び出されるLambdaを作成します。受け取ったイベント変数をログに出力するだけです。
Amazon Lightsail Container servicesにLocalStackをデプロイしてAWSのモックサーバとして使ってみる
こちらの記事で紹介したLocalStackですがAmazon Lightsail Container servicesにデプロイすれば毎月定額でAWSモックサーバを共有して使うことができるんじゃない?って思い試してみることに
Raspberry PiにSSMとCloudWatchエージェントをインストールしてみる
Raspberry PiにはRaspbian OSが入ってます。
SSMハイブリッドアクティベーションの作成
アクティベーションコードとアクティベーションIDが発行されるので控えておき
CodeBuildでCodeCommitからコンテナイメージをビルドしてECRにプッシュする
こちらを参考にやっていきます。
CodeCommitリポジトリの作成以前の記事で書いたので割愛します。
ビルド資源をプッシュビルドす
Amazon NeptuneでグラフDBを使ってみる
RDBやNoSQL DBしか利用経験のない私ですが、AWSの提供する完全マネージドのグラフ型データベース、Amazon Neptuneを使ってグラフDBに触れてみたいと思います。
データベースの作成
LocalStackでAWSのモックコンテナを利用する
AWS環境をモックサーバ化した「LocalStack」をDockerコンテナで使ってみます。
GitHubからdocker-composeファイルをダウンロードして起動するだけでとりあえず使えます。
GlueのJDBC並列読取りのlowerBound、upperBoundを動的に求めたい
Glueの並列読取りのためのプロパティのlowerBound、upperBound。
パーティションカラムの最大値と最小値をジョブ実行のたびに動的に求めて設定できるようにしてみました。
JavaScriptのconsole.logをHTML画面と開発者ツールの両方に出力する
忙しい人のためのTwitter Developer登録手順
とりあえずTwitter APIが呼んでみたい人向け。
デベロッパーページからアカウント申請。
先に電話番号登録済みのTwitterのアカウントを用意しておきましょう。
家庭用ERP? GrocyをAmazon Lightsail Container servicesでデプロイしてみる
ERP(Enterprise Resource Planning)といえば、企業の経営資源を管理するシステムのことですが、家庭の資源を管理するユニークなOSSのERPがあります。
このGrocyを最近ア